Transaction 2f68b7a3e20d4bb26e93346ebdfae8dc75d59f8a71fbadfa06265328c355b902
1 Input
1 Output
-
2f68b7a3e20d4bb26e93346ebdfae8dc75d59f8a71fbadfa06265328c355b902:0
- value
- 757505
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 4f1157451813d3425a4bebb13fccb66a07426c67 OP_EQUAL
- address
- 38u65ZjAh73FJLFF92Hj6TkMgSEDPkABSz